These things take time: OUYA reacts to early reviews

‘The software, store, games will continue to evolve and grow’

Recommended Videos

By now, you’ve probably come across a review or two for the Android-based OUYA console. The current version of this system that was sent out to Kickstarter backers has been criticized for a number of issues, ranging from a lacking software library to an undesirable user interface and controller. Generally, it sounds like what you might expect to find as an early adopter.

“We will be making OUYA review units available in early to mid-May so that you are able to review the more complete consumer experience and prepare your coverage in time for the June 4th retail launch,” a representative told GamesIndustry International. “To clarify for you — OUYA has sent no review units out to press. Any reviews you have seen online are a result from individuals who received early backer units from supporting our Kickstarter.”

This rep said the current phase will be used “to test our eco-system and fine-tune the experience” for the wider OUYA audience. “The software, store, games will continue to evolve and grow, and as early backers who have exclusive access during this period before launch, we want you to be a part of that process,” reads a post on the official blog. We’ll be watching.
